Second India-Sri Lanka Test notches 1.28 TVR

MUMBAI: The second cricket Test match between India and Sri Lanka which was won by India has managed a rating of 1.28 TVR on Neo Cricket.

Tam data shows that this is an improvement over the 0.99 TVR that the first Test achieved.

In terms of reach, though, the second test delivered 39.5 million viewers compared with 40.9 million viewers for the first Test.

In 2008, the three-match Test series between the two countries saw an average of 30.2 million viewers tuning in on Ten Sports. The matches had an average TVR of 0.85.
